How To Fix R1735 - Number range interval &1 for number range object &2 incorrectly maintain.


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: R1 - Business Partner Messages from S_BUPA_GENERAL

  • Message number: 735

  • Message text: Number range interval &1 for number range object &2 incorrectly maintain.

  • Show details Hide details
  • What causes this issue?

    An internal number is required for internal management of BP
    relationships/role definitions.
    The number range interval for the BP relationships/role definitions is
    not maintained correctly.

    System Response

    The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.

    How to fix this error?

    For BP relationships/role definitions, define number range interval
    '01' as internal.
    <DS:TRAN.BUB9>Maintain number range interval for BP relationships/role
    definitions</>

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message R1735 - Number range interval &1 for number range object &2 incorrectly maintain. ?

    The SAP error message R1735 indicates that there is an issue with the maintenance of a number range interval for a specific number range object. This error typically arises when the number range intervals are not correctly defined or maintained in the system.

    Cause:

    1. Incorrect Configuration: The number range intervals for the specified number range object may not be set up correctly. This could include overlapping intervals, gaps, or intervals that are not properly defined.
    2. Inactive Number Range: The number range object may be inactive or not properly activated.
    3. Authorization Issues: The user may not have the necessary authorizations to view or maintain the number range intervals.
    4. Data Consistency Issues: There may be inconsistencies in the data related to the number range object, such as missing entries or incorrect values.

    Solution:

    1. Check Number Range Configuration:

      • Go to transaction code SNRO (Number Range Objects).
      • Enter the number range object (e.g., &2 in the error message) and check the intervals defined for it.
      • Ensure that the intervals are correctly defined, without overlaps or gaps.
    2. Activate Number Range:

      • If the number range object is inactive, activate it. This can also be done in transaction SNRO.
    3. Review Authorizations:

      • Ensure that the user has the necessary authorizations to maintain number ranges. This can be checked in transaction SU53 or by consulting with your security team.
    4. Correct Data Inconsistencies:

      • If there are inconsistencies in the data, you may need to correct them. This could involve adding missing intervals or correcting any incorrect values.
